Problems solved by technology

[0005] The partial swelling of the connecting piece 03 may affect the flatness of the reflective sheet, resulting in a decrease in the display effect of the curved display device; the partial swelling of the connecting piece 03 may also lift up part of the light bar 02 from the arc-shaped bottom plate 011, making the light Part of the LED lamps on the strip 02 is separated from the arc-shaped bottom plate 011 at the corresponding position on the surface of the light strip 02 facing the arc-shaped bottom plate 011. On the one hand, this part of the LED lights cannot be dissipated through the arc-shaped bottom plate 011. This in turn leads to poor heat dissipation of the LED lamp, burning out, and even igniting the reflector; on the other hand, the distance between this part of the LED lamp and other LED lamps and the display panel will be inconsistent, resulting in uneven display of the display panel; the partial swelling of the connector 03 may also cause The connector on it is displaced, resulting in a poor connection between the connector 03 and the light strip 02

Abstract

The invention discloses a backlight module and a curved surface display device and relates to the technical field of display, aiming at solving the problems that poor heat dissipation of an LED (Light Emitting Diode), overburning of the LED lamp and ignition of a reflection sheet are caused by the fact that a connecting piece partially protrudes towards on one side far away from an arc-shaped bottom plate, the display effect is reduced, and the connection between a lamp bar plate and the connecting piece is not good and the like. The backlight module comprises a back plate, wherein the back plate comprises the arc-shaped bottom plate; the arc-shaped bottom plate is provided with the lamp bar plate, a driving plate, and a long-strip-shaped connecting piece for electrically connecting the lamp bar plate with the driving plate; the long-strip-shaped connecting piece is arranged on one side of a concave surface of the arc-shaped bottom plate along a bending direction of the arc-shaped bottom plate; the lamp bar plate is vertical to the length direction of the connecting piece; a supporting part is arranged between the connecting piece and the arc-shaped bottom plate; one end of the supporting part is connected with the arc-shaped bottom plate and the other end of the supporting part is connected with the connecting piece; and a space for allowing the connecting piece to be deformed towards on one side close to the arc-shaped bottom plate is formed in at least one side of the supporting part. The backlight module is used for providing light for a display panel.

Description

technical field [0001] The invention relates to the field of display technology, in particular to a backlight module and a curved display device. Background technique [0002] In a curved liquid crystal display device, a backlight module is usually used to provide light for the liquid crystal panel. [0003] refer to figure 1 , the backlight module of the curved liquid crystal display device includes a metal backplane 01, and the arc-shaped bottom plate 011 of the metal backplane 01 is provided with a light bar board 02, a driving board (not shown in the figure) and a light bar board 02 for electrical connection. and the connecting piece 03 of the driving board, the driving board can control whether each LED lamp on the light bar board 02 is turned on.
